WebBy default, Word preserves the original formatting when you paste content into a document using CTRL+V, the Paste button, or right-click + Paste. To change the default, follow these steps. Go to File > Options > Advanced. Under Cut, copy, and paste, select the down arrow for the setting to change . WebMar 27, 2024 · To review your choices and stop annoying automation in Word: Pick File > Options. Select AutoCorrect Options from the Proofing category. Choose the AutoCorrect tab (Word 365 screen shown) and uncheck any option that gets in the way of adding your text. How to Stop Automatic Outlines & Numbered Lists You Don’t Want
